Episode 42
of Hibiki
Was a good episode overall. I don't have a whole lot to say about this one. Hibiki finally begins training his disciples proper, but not before Kiriya overhears him talking with the boss and saying that he plans to eventually drop one of the two.
Curious as to why the douji and hime were attacking the oni, I thought that with the coming of orochi that the mysterious couple would have called off their dogs. Then again, with them having "forgotten" to feed the douji, mayhaps they're trying to. Quite interesting to have the hime start having some individual thoughts, wondering their existence and purpose.
And I must have been misunderstanding orochi, as when I hear the term I think big, multiheaded, hydra-esque dragon..whereas it seems to be more an event that drives the makamou out of control and in great numbers. So maybe this is an orochi an a metaphorical sense, with the makamou all being the heads of it, I dunno.
Ah yeah, the actual training with Asumu and Kiriya. Watching him struggle to even jump in the pool, let alone swim was quite humorous. He's being shown more and more to have absolutely nothing going for him when it comes to the physical side of things. And of course he falls flat on his ass trying to do a pullup. Then again, I can't do a pullup either >_>. Really proving he just isn't physically able to do this.
I also liked the little scene between Todoroki and Hinaka, they're a cute enough couple.
Speaking of Todoroki. That battle at the end with all the makamou was pretty awesome, but damn Todoroki got fucked up. Looks like he may be out of commission, though probably not dead.
Episode 43
of Hibiki opens with our heroes licking their wounds. Asumu with the assistance of his mother, Todoroki with the aid of the hospital, and Kiriya...all by himself.
Good to see that, while in rough shape, Todoroki seems to have pulled through. Poor Hinaka, definitely feeling for her.
Bit more training with Hibiki and the boys. Kiriya questions if it is all about physical betterment, with Hibiki providing his always sage-like advice. If Kiriya's goal is to surpass his father he must first surpass himself.
And Todoroki is awake. Good good, but damn did he get messed up.
Kiriya, not wanting to lose this chance to Asumu, calls for a taxi to beat him to the end of their run. Of course Hibiki catches him, time for you to scrub toilets. He again just completely misses the point. It isn't about being better than Asumu, it is about bettering yourself, pushing yourself. It doesn't matter if you get to the end first or not. Taking a taxi to the end just so completely defeats the purpose of the training. Dude just does not get it.
And Todoroki can no longer push his body to become an oni. With how much this meant to him...probably worse than if he had gone out in battle.
And our mystery couple confirms that orochi has begun, and that it will take more than the oni to deal with this problem. They seem to be losing control.
Kiriya's pride really is going to be his undoing. Dude almost drowned just because he doesn't want to look weaker than Asumu.
Good ol' Hibiki at least finding a way to try and spin it into a positive for Kiriya.
Zanki had the exact reaction I did when the boss said "too bad" in regards to Todoroki no longer being able to continue on as an oni. Way to be kinda heartless about it. I can't imagine how Zanki must feel about this, seeing his student who worked so hard and had so much heart put into this have it all taken away from him in the line of duty.
Mochi's panel theater was kinda cute. Curious if the story she herself was telling has any relevance to the plot or if it was just there. Stuff like that usually has some further meaning.
Absolutely loved the scene between Todoroki, Hikana, and Zanki in the hospital. This season really has managed some incredibly emotional moments. I think I felt a tear well up a bit.
And just as I was about to give Kiriya props for sticking it out and making the climb up...he goes and starts showing off his academic trophies. Hahaha, oh Kiriya you are too much kid. And then you try and throw Asumu under the bus. Hibiki didn't even really seem to mind the showing off, even giving him some due credit, but man his reaction to that last bit.
And off Kiriya goes.
Battles are getting pretty intense, with a mix of larger makamou and hordes of the summer variety. Things are not looking good.
Poor Todoroki. Hibiki is such an awesome guy though. I just freaking love the interaction between the characters, you get this sense of camaraderie that just feels so natural.
Just as the battle seemed won, here's these giant enemy crabs.
Zanki-san, don't do it!
Man, things are getting intense. Freaking love this season.
